Transaction 8056152e83d8a506e3fb1be35e64bbebfde4d10fd737a3b97e02c93d9204a089
1 Input
1 Output
-
8056152e83d8a506e3fb1be35e64bbebfde4d10fd737a3b97e02c93d9204a089:0
- value
- 1205893
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 caf7487b9b5c16b1c27724bf4a1e3f0e3560508a OP_EQUAL
- address
- 3LCCepvJbDLoVvtUxY1r75G5EQfDSmsoVZ